Love ItLove It

Canary Islands … Spain 🇪🇸

Canary Islands … Spain

phenomenal sculptures of sand-sized hands that hold little baby while sleeping, is the work of the Australian artist and sculptor Dennis Massouda.Skulptura is set on the beach in the Canary Islands in Španiji.Prema artist baby recalls the fragility and beauty human life, and the arms are parents who all his life to protect her child

What do you think?

4 points


Leave a Reply

Leave a Reply